Abstract

The invention discloses a construction method for manually erecting a carrier cable and belongs to the field of railway communication, signal, electric power and electric traction feeding engineering. The method includes that firstly, a novel manual pay-off rack is placed on a steel rail by a hoist, a pay-off spool is arranged on a wire coil in a penetrating mode, and the wire coil is fixed on the novel manual pay-off rack; secondly, one end of the carrier cable on the wire coil is fixed on a weighing anchor support column, and the novel manual pay-off rack is manually pushed to move and pay off on the steel rail; thirdly, the carrier cable is spread; fourthly, weighing anchor is performed; fifthly, falling anchor is performed; sixthly, the carrier cable is fixed according to design requirements; and seventhly, the wire coil and the manual pay-off rack are recovered, and the place is cleaned. The construction method has the advantages that the manual pay-off rack is pushed by manpower to freely move on the rail and perform the paying off, thereby the labor intensity is reduced, the manpower resource is saved, and the construction method is mainly used for some engineering which can not use stringing working vehicles with own power to pave various cables and threads and the like.

Background technology
Progress along with technology, the catenary of laying electrified railway is all much to adopt self-powered catenary working car to fulfil assignment, but in some engineerings, exist Zhan Qian unit not allow catenary working car of Zhan Hou unit in charge of construction to enter engineering line construction problem, and tighter in some durations in the situation that, have to adopt the mode of manually setting up to set up catenary.
Existing method of manually setting up catenary is: by drum put on be positioned on pay off rack after paying out reel fixing, pay off rack is fixed on ground, stringing personnel move the end of a thread to and carry out stringing, because be mainly that dependence stringing personnel pull the drive drum rotation that moves ahead pickaback, therefore consume one's strength very much, 10 people's bracing wires that need to be at least strongr just can complete air line working, and in stringing process, need 2 people nurse specially drum with guarantee drum not reason drum rotate and topple.This kind of mode labour intensity is large, and the manpower needing is many, and productive costs is higher.
Summary of the invention
The object of this invention is to provide a kind of construction method of manually setting up catenary, solve the existing construction method labour intensity that manually sets up catenary large, the manpower needing is many, the problem that productive costs is higher.

In the present invention, described novel artificial pay off rack comprises underframe and is fixed on two stands on underframe, and stand is provided with paying out reel mount pad, is provided with handle on underframe, and the wheel of two groups of 1435mm standard gauges is installed on described underframe; Described wheel by being fixed on pair of bearing on underframe, the pair of tracks wheel that is arranged on the bearing post in bearing seat and is arranged on bearing post two ends forms.
During construction, artificial pay off rack is positioned on engineering line rail with crane, by drum put on be positioned on novel artificial pay off rack after paying out reel fixing, one of clue or cable is fixed on the pillar of weighing anchor, the artificial novel artificial pay off rack that promotes, because novel artificial pay off rack bottom is provided with the wheel of two pairs of 1435mm standard gauges, make novel artificial pay off rack can on rail, freely promote walking, according to in-place test, only need 4 people can promote novel artificial pay off rack at the up air line working of having walked of rail, 4 people play the effect of nurse drum simultaneously.
The present invention compared with prior art tool has the following advantages:
1, save manpower: former scheme adopts and manually pulls pickaback and set up catenary, general minimum needs 10 people's bracing wires, 2 people that still need in addition nurse drum.This programme adopts novel artificial pay off rack, and novel artificial pay off rack is placed on track, then catenary drum is placed on pay off rack, only needs 4 people can promote pay off rack stringing.After optimizing, the more former scheme bracing wire of scheme personnel reduce by 6 people, do not need in addition to nurse drum personnel 2 people, reduce altogether by 8 people, and therefore often setting up an anchor section catenary saves artificial 8 people.
2, reduced labour intensity: a general drum adds clue or cable, the 2 tons of left and right that weigh, adopt and manually pull very effort, and novel artificial pay off rack can freely promote walking on rail, time saving and energy saving.
3, improved effect: compared with prior art, often set up a dish line and approximately save time 30 minutes.
